Nutcracker With Mixed Nut Bowl

critique subgroup member: all fondant nutcracker, bowl is a white cake covered in mmf with fondant mixed nuts and fondant bow. Cakes in the back are red velvet covered in BC with little trees along the borders. Critique subgroup member: Wow lots of work here and your nutcracker looks fantastic in this scenescape! To get randon nuts as stated by others, "which BTW is the hardest thing in the world to do", just take some nuts and spill them onto a plate similar in size and then replicate onto the cake.

critique subgroup member: very pretty cake, and such detail. the bowl looks so real! I think one suggestion might be for the nuts to be in the bowl more hodge podge and not so percise and patterned. In a real bowl of mixed nuts, they would be all mixed up and not all the walnuts on the edge. I also think the ribbon around the bowl should have been a closer size to the bow.
